Open WebUI

Open WebUI is a self-hosted, open-source web interface designed for interacting with locally-run large language models (LLMs). It provides users with a customizable alternative to proprietary chatbot interfaces, allowing for greater control over data privacy and model integration. The platform supports a wide range of open-source LLMs and is noted for its modular design, which facilitates community-driven extensions and integrations. Its development is a response to the growing demand for private, customizable AI interaction tools outside of cloud-based services. As a self-hosted solution, it enables deployment on personal hardware or private servers. Recent development activity indicates a focus on expanding its model support and feature set within the open-source AI ecosystem.

World Labs

World Labs is a technology company focused on developing advanced artificial intelligence models. The company has gained industry recognition for its work in spatial intelligence and world modeling, notably for its non-JEPA world model which has been highlighted for its technical capabilities. World Labs also provides The World API, a platform interface for developers.
